Thou Art Lord
Site hosted by Angelfire.com: Build your free website today!







Genre: BLACK METAL

Homepage: OFFICIAL SITE

From: ATHENS, GREECE

Formed In: 1993

Select Discography

Diabolou Archaes Legeones EP (1993)
Eosforos (1994)
In Blood We Trust (split with Ancient Rites) (1995)
Apollyon (1996)
DV8 (2002)
Orgia Daemonicum (2005)














Return to Metal Reviews Front Page